如何在CADP环境下进行复杂系统的建模与分析,特别是级联系统和耦合系统的区别和应用?
时间: 2024-11-21 10:41:52 浏览: 9
在计算机辅助动力学(CADP)环境下,进行复杂系统的建模与分析是一项基础且关键的工作。级联系统和耦合系统是系统分析中常见的类型,它们在建模方法上有着明显的不同。级联系统通常由多个子系统组成,这些子系统在功能上有层次结构,比如前级系统输出是后级系统的输入,但彼此之间直接交互不多。例如,汽车传动系统中的变速箱和差速器就是典型的级联系统。而耦合系统则强调各个子系统间的相互作用和影响,例如机器人臂在运动时,其各个关节间的动力学耦合关系。
参考资源链接:[掌握计算机辅助动力学:系统建模与应用详解](https://wenku.csdn.net/doc/236ek4zzyh?spm=1055.2569.3001.10343)
在CADP中,针对级联系统的建模,可以采用模块化的建模方法,将每个子系统视为一个独立的模块,并通过接口定义模块之间的连接关系。而对于耦合系统,则需要建立更为复杂的模型,捕捉各个子系统间的相互作用。例如,在进行汽车悬挂系统分析时,需要考虑轮胎、弹簧、减震器之间的力学耦合关系。
系统建模的基本步骤包括:1)确定系统边界和研究目标;2)识别系统内部和外部的关键因素;3)选择适当的数学和计算工具;4)进行模型的开发、验证和仿真;5)分析仿真结果并优化系统设计。在此过程中,CADP工具如MATLAB/Simulink、ANSYS、ADAMS等被广泛应用于建立和分析数学模型,模拟系统行为,以及优化系统性能。
《掌握计算机辅助动力学:系统建模与应用详解》这本书为工程专业人士提供了深入的理论知识和实际操作指南,帮助他们更好地理解和应用CADP技术,尤其是在复杂系统的建模与分析中。通过对级联系统和耦合系统的建模与分析,工程师能够精确预测系统行为,优化设计,缩短产品开发周期,并提升产品质量。
参考资源链接:[掌握计算机辅助动力学:系统建模与应用详解](https://wenku.csdn.net/doc/236ek4zzyh?spm=1055.2569.3001.10343)
阅读全文